These patterns were outlined in Hackett’s observations, which he mapped after giving 20,000 ligamentous injections in diagnosing and treating ligament and tendon relaxation in 1,816 patients over a 20-year period, and which are now referred to as Hackett Referral Patterns. He demonstrated that ligaments stabilizing the pelvic ring and lumbar spine were common generators of referred pain (in consistent patterns for each ligament) into the groin, hip and/or down the leg. He found that each ligament had its own pattern of referral, creating another possible explanation for people in pain. What had been thought to be radiculopathy in the leg may very well be ligamentous laxity in the pelvis. Around the same time that he was studying ligament trigger points, Janet Travell, M.D., White House physician for presidents Kennedy and Johnson, was studying muscle trigger points and diagramming their referral pain patterns.
